Output 22a67574bd5e35853af06b543f3ef365c7ea5d688bc290ce3a9c5bd0de4deeaa:1

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d44c58c093ea542628348fc629dfca2820f468d0 OP_EQUAL
address
3M3Ydsa5DHziH2jWqbKYCHLa4e1nVugJPa
transaction
22a67574bd5e35853af06b543f3ef365c7ea5d688bc290ce3a9c5bd0de4deeaa
spent
true